Mr Katcher has participated in numerous mergers and acquisitions and related matters, representing both acquirers and targets, as well as investment bankers. Transactions include Maytag's sale to Whirlpool; the Sports Authority's sale to Leonard Green; the Engelhard/BASF transaction; NCR's spinoff of Teradata; the acquisition by Service Corporation of Alderwoods; the breakup of AT&T Corporation, including the AT&T Broadband/Comcast transaction; Warner-Lambert Company's merger with Pfizer; Monsanto Company's merger with Pharmacia Corporation; AT&T Corp's acquisitions of MediaOne Group and Tele-Communications; the sale of AT&T to SBC; American Stores Company's sale to Albertson's; Lilly Industries sale to the Valspar Corporation, Browning-Ferris Industries sale to Allied Waste Industries; AT&T Corp's acquisition of McCaw Cellular Communications; AT&T Corp's disposition of Lucent Technologies and NCR Corporation; Monsanto Company's disposition of Solutia and Hussmann International's sale to Ingersoll-Rand Company. Cross-border transactions include the sale of Pet Incorporated to Grand Metropolitan and the sale of a greater than majority interest in Genentech to Hoffman-La Roche. He has also represented clients in joint ventures and recapitalisations and has counselled boards and non-management directors on governance issues and investigations and on other crisis situations.
Mr Katcher is a graduate of New York University School of Law (LLB 1966), where he was a member of the Law Review, a member of the Order of the Coif and a John Norton Pomeroy scholar. He is a member of the board of trustees of New York University. He is also a graduate of Lafayette College (BA 1963). Mr Katcher is past chairman of the special committee on mergers, acquisitions and corporate control contests of the Association of the Bar of the City of New York, member of the securities regulation committee of the New York State Bar Association and the Association of the Bar of the City of New York, and is a frequent lecturer on continuing legal education programmes. He became a partner at Wachtell Lipton in 1971.
